The Canada country code for WhatsApp is +1. This three-digit number is used to identify a recipient’s location when sending messages or making calls over the app.

By using the correct country code, you can ensure that your messages reach the intended user without any problems.

In addition to using country codes, you may also need to enter your phone number in international format when setting up your WhatsApp account. This means that you must include the “+” sign before your number, followed by your country code (in this case “1”). In some cases, you may need to include an area or city code as well – for example, if you are in Toronto, you may need to add “416” before your number.
